On April 8, 2025, the Canadian Produce Marketing Association (CPMA) hosted a Sustainability Workshop in Montreal to tackle one of the sector’s biggest challenges: the growing burden of sustainability reporting.

Participants identified the “Assurance Paradox”: while demands for verification are increasing, the proliferation of audits and questionnaires is draining resources and eroding trust without delivering better outcomes.

To address this, the industry is advancing a unified Environmental Charter. This practical, outcome-driven framework is designed to reduce audit fatigue, align reporting, and support real environmental improvements. The Charter emphasizes measurable results, farm-level reporting, and grassroots, industry-led governance.
